Our second webinar of 2021, drew 120 viewers to learn another DIA/SWATH method -- parallel accumulation serial fragmentation (diaPASEF) data collected with a Bruker timsTOF instrument. On December 7, 2021, Ben Collins, a leading DIA researcher, provided an overview of the instrument configuration and the data collection process of his 3-organism mix experiment -- the PASEF equivalent to what we presented in our popular webinar DIA/SWATH Data Analysis in Skyline Revisited. Skyline Principal Developer Brendan MacLean then guided viewers through the newly completed Skyline tutorial Analysis of diaPASEF Data. The webinar concluded with a lively Q&A session which produced way more questions that the presenters had time to answer live.
